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
МСУСамая правильная модель - это модель Випрос.Поэтому хватит боготворить OData!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 17:22 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
hVosttАлексей К, Под «доведётся» я имел в виду не писать на Java, а дёргать AXIS-сервис из своего любимого .NET-а. Возможен всплеск сильного желания взять бердянку и пойти кого-нибудь расхреначить «Боже, храни Америку!» Это проблема не стандарта, а его имплементаций. :) С таким же "успехом" в свое время вызывали ASMX-сервисы откуда угодно, кроме .NET (особенно если c WSE). Зато AXIS-клиенты прекрасно работали с AXIS-серверами. WS-I BasicProfile уже позже начали использовать. Теперь WCF и JAX-WS дружат прекрасно, за редкими исключениями. Имхо, если OData претендует на протокол интеграции - ему придется тот же путь пройти - стандартизация, расширения, опять стандартизация итд. )). А пока это лишь удобный протокол внутри инфраструктуры .NET, не более.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 17:29 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
ViPRosМСУ, это так и есть едм - просто ER + чахлые функции без выходного параметра Что такое функция без выходного параметра? Функция как бы априори предполагает результат. ViPRosв едм нет - 1. ассоциированных конечных групп ентити, которые и есть воще то Концепт в общем случае 2. лесов (возможно тут сожно выкрутиться с контейнерами, хотя на контейнеры нельзя сослаться) и деревьев Ентити 3. навигационные проперти ссылается только на примитвный Ентити, а не на группу (следствие вышеуказанного), потому и жопа с моделированием Union РМД 4. нет собственных полноценных методов 5. маппинг функций только на СКЛ 6. явно заданных проекций Ентити 7. разных контекстов 8. контекстно зависимых пропретей 9. и т.д. 1. Мне не нужны никакие группы. Это уже конкретная предметная область, никакого отношения к технологии это не имеет и не должно иметь. 2. Есть навигация с n уровнями вложенности. Хватает за глаза для любых задач. Какие леса и зачем они мне нужны? 3. Выше написал, не нужны никакие группы. Не надо обобщать то, что не требуется. Цепочку я всегда могу вытянуть из модели, если на то пошло. На крайний случай есть возможность написать функцию, которая покроет 100% требуемой задачи. 4. Бред сивой кобылы. Причем тут SQL? Модель вообще может жить без баз данных. 5. Выше написал, чушь. Ты хотя бы изучил, что такое IEdmModel прежде чем нести подобный бред. 6. В OData v3 можно. Натравливаешь без проекций на edmx, цепляется всё сразу. Автогенерируемая модель, очень крутая вещь для отчетов в Excel. Рецепт есть у меня как делать такое. Минус - в контроле модели. Почему-то в OData v4 выпилили такую возможность, то есть надо писать свои контроллеры и маппинг на объекты. Зато полный контроль. 7. Не нужно это. IEdmModel не зависит от БД. В модели могут быть объекты самой разной природы. 8. Вообще нах не нужно. Это уже полное обобщение под конкретную задачу, типа конструкторов. Динамика тут точно не нужна. 9. И это всё?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 17:34 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
ViPRosи саме плохое нет инструмента, для генерации ЕДМ в рантайме Есть. http://codearticles.ru/articles/2466 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 17:34 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
ДиезА пока это лишь удобный протокол внутри инфраструктуры .NET, не более. Если ты о v4.0, то соглашусь. Если о фидах на v3.0, то с ней могут работать даже инопланетяне. Если нужна интеграция различными системами и платформами, бери v3.0. Просто она по функционалу скуднее, чем v4.0.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 17:38 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
МСУViPRosМСУ, это так и есть едм - просто ER + чахлые функции без выходного параметра Что такое функция без выходного параметра? Функция как бы априори предполагает результат.Ну видимо область значений - это пустое множество :)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 17:39 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
skyANAНу видимо область значений - это пустое множество :) У Сахавата своя трава и своя теория множеств, мы в курсе 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 17:49 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
МСУДиезА пока это лишь удобный протокол внутри инфраструктуры .NET, не более. Если ты о v4.0, то соглашусь. Если о фидах на v3.0, то с ней могут работать даже инопланетяне. Если нужна интеграция различными системами и платформами, бери v3.0. Просто она по функционалу скуднее, чем v4.0. А как я в ынтырпрайзе буду использовать какой-то левый протокол, который никак не стандартизирован? :) Меня сразу корпоративный комитет пошлет. И да, 3.0 существенно скуднее. Например, поддержка асинхронных вызовов только в спеке 4.0 есть, а это штука полезная. Велосипедами, конечно всюду доехать можно, но зачем?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 17:52 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
МСУ, ты все время повторяешь одно и то же - НЕ НАДО ОБОБЩИТЬ :) НАДО!!! Обобщенное всегда можно Специализировать, а попробуй Специализациии Обобщить :) Кроме примитивных случаев ни один Концепт не есть примитивная Сущность, а есть отношение Сущностей в Контексте. Думаю ребята которые замахнулись на CDSL когда нить поймут это и введут все же понятие Концепт в DSL (вроде бы C там прис утствует, классификацию Концептов, Контекстов (визуализации и т.д.) - и получат ВИПРОС (конечно реализация будет круче, чем моя))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 17:55 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
ДиезИмхо, если OData претендует на протокол интеграции - ему придется тот же путь пройти - стандартизация, расширения, опять стандартизация итд. )).++ Это не год и не два.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 18:14 |
|
||
|
OData сцуко не радует своими завихрениями
|
|||
|---|---|---|---|
|
#18+
Алексей КСегодня: "Сервер приложений нам мешает делать запросы к БД, но мы нашли способ всех наипать". +100500 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 12.11.2014, 19:18 |
|
||
|
|

start [/forum/topic.php?fid=18&msg=38803911&tid=1356870]: |
0ms |
get settings: |
8ms |
get forum list: |
16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
36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
55ms |
get tp. blocked users: |
2ms |
| others: | 218ms |
| total: | 352ms |

| 0 / 0 |
